A Real Estate Association Can Help You Navigate Industry Regulations
If you are an individual or a business owner in the real estate industry, then you know that this is a highly regulated and complex industry. There are many laws, regulations, and guidelines that govern how real estate transactions are conducted, and it can be challenging to keep up with all of them.
This is where a real estate association can be a valuable resource for you. A real estate association is an organization that represents the interests of real estate professionals, businesses, and consumers.
In this article, we will discuss how a real estate association can help you navigate industry regulations and how it can benefit your business.
Industry Regulations and Standards
One of the main benefits of being a member of a real estate association is access to information about industry regulations and standards. Real estate associations are engaged in monitoring and advocating for legislation and regulations that impact the real estate industry.
As a member of a real estate association, you will receive regular updates about changes in regulations, laws, and industry standards. You will also have access to resources that can help you stay up to date on best practices and compliance requirements.
Networking and Collaboration
Another benefit of being a member of a real estate association is the opportunity to network and collaborate with other industry professionals. Real estate associations provide opportunities for members to connect and collaborate with other real estate professionals in their area.
Members can attend conferences, workshops, and seminars to learn about industry trends, best practices, and regulations. They can also join committees to work on issues that are important to them.
Through networking and collaboration, real estate professionals can build relationships with other professionals in their industry. These relationships can lead to referrals and business opportunities.
Access to Industry Resources
Real estate associations also provide access to industry resources that can help you grow and improve your business. For example, many associations offer education and training programs that can help you stay current with industry best practices and trends.
Associations can also provide you with access to marketing and promotional materials, legal resources, and technology resources that can help you run your business more efficiently.
Advocacy and Representation
Finally, real estate associations provide advocacy and representation for their members. Associations advocate for the interests of their members on legislative and regulatory issues that impact the real estate industry.
Associations also represent the interests of their members in the media and public forums. By speaking on behalf of their members, associations can help to shape public perception of the real estate industry and promote its positive contributions to society.
